Which brings me to another point. A sharp knife is much safer to use than a dull one. That’s one of those phenomenons similar to why cold water boils faster than hot water (lol), but it’s true. You’re more likely to have to work at using a dull knife, which leaves you open to accidents. A knife that slices through easily doesn’t require any invasive action to maneuver. So, it’s safer to use. This knife is super sharp.

Here’s what the company has to say about this knife:
R. Murphy Company, Inc., manufacturer of a diverse range of premier knives for a wide range of applications is a favorite among both professional chefs and home-based connoisseurs.
In business since 1850, R. Murphy’s complete product line is manufactured in its Ayer, Massachusetts factory. Each knife undergoes a 10-step hand-on production process, ensuring unsurpassed attention to detail and exceptional “Made in USA” quality.
Among the most popular products is the 10” Chef’s knife. Perfectly balanced in hand, this knife boasts a sharp 12-gauge chrome vanadium steel blade and full tangs riveted to a rosewood handle. This versatile knife is visually stunning, extremely sharp and will take on any food preparation task with ease. A fabulous addition to any well-equipped kitchen! www.rmurphyknives.com
